Overview
BS EN 13286-1:2003 provides essential guidelines for testing unbound and hydraulically bound mixtures in civil engineering applications. This standard outlines the methods for determining laboratory reference density and water content, which are critical for ensuring the quality and performance of materials used in construction projects.
Key Requirements
The standard specifies the following key requirements:
- General Requirements: The standard defines the necessary conditions for conducting tests, including equipment specifications and environmental considerations.
- Sampling Procedures: It details the procedures for obtaining representative samples of materials to ensure accurate test results.
- Testing Methods: The standard outlines the laboratory methods for determining reference density and water content, including the necessary calculations and reporting formats.
